Julian Alden Weir : biography

Julian Alden Weir, known as well with the following name Julian A. Weir, is a painter born in 1852 in West Point, United States and who died in 1919 in New York City, United States. Julian Alden Weir belonged to the impressionism art style. He mainly worked during the modern period in the 20 century.

Julian Alden Weir : his life as an artist

Julian Alden Weir began his artist training in Beaux-Arts de Paris, France. Then Julian Alden Weir continue his training and study with Jean-Léon Gérôme. He became friend or had a working relationship with John Singer Sargent, Theodore Robinson. He influenced the work of some other artists such as Ernest Lawson. Among his students and apprentices, we noted that he taught Ernest Lawson.
